public async Task<ProvisioningJob?> ClaimNextProvisioningJobAsync(
string nodeId,
CancellationToken cancellationToken = default)
{
await using var connection = await OpenAsync(cancellationToken);
await using var transaction = (SqliteTransaction)await connection.BeginTransactionAsync(cancellationToken);
var now = DateTimeOffset.UtcNow;
var command = connection.CreateCommand();
command.Transaction = transaction;
command.CommandText = """
UPDATE provisioning_jobs SET
state = $preflight,
updated_at = $now,
version = version + 1
WHERE id = (
SELECT id FROM provisioning_jobs
WHERE node_id = $node
AND state = $queued
AND expires_at > $now
ORDER BY created_at, id
LIMIT 1)
AND state = $queued
RETURNING *;
""";
command.Parameters.AddWithValue("$node", nodeId);
command.Parameters.AddWithValue("$queued", ProvisioningJobStates.Queued);
command.Parameters.AddWithValue("$preflight", ProvisioningJobStates.Preflight);
command.Parameters.AddWithValue("$now", now.ToString("O"));
ProvisioningJob? job;
await using (var reader = await command.ExecuteReaderAsync(cancellationToken))
{
job = await reader.ReadAsync(cancellationToken) ? ReadProvisioningJob(reader) : null;
}
if (job is null)
{
await transaction.CommitAsync(cancellationToken);
return null;
}
await WriteProvisioningEventAsync(
connection, transaction, job.Id, "job.claimed", job.State,
"Provisioning job claimed by its assigned Node.", now, cancellationToken);
await WriteAuditAsync(
connection, transaction, nodeId, "provisioning.job.claimed", job.Id,
JsonSerializer.Serialize(new { job.NodeId, job.ActionType, job.SchemaVersion }),
cancellationToken);
await transaction.CommitAsync(cancellationToken);
return job;
}
